The products in my catalog are appropriate for classes of any length, because I spend no more than 20 minutes on any one activity (with a few rare exceptions).
I teach on 4x4 Block Scheduling (3 90-minute blocks per day), so my instruction is based around having a lot of instructional time to fill. However, the PowerPoints and other materials I sell can easily be modified to fit your schedule.
I am an experimenter. I collect methodologies, use them, collect student feedback, assess losses/gains from tests, and then I start over. I am extremely data-driven and results-based.
I use PowerPoints set to timers to guide my class. Currently, 20 minutes out of every 180 class minutes is spent on lecture material, providing content knowledge (terms, definitions, facts, etc.) and the rest of the class is activity-based.
I would appreciate constructive criticism of the PowerPoints. They are designed for my teaching style and my class, so they won't be optimal for everyone else. However, if you purchase the actual file, you can modify it to suit your needs. All graphics and other art in these PowerPoints was found in the public domain to the best of my knowledge. I have tried to remove any items that would be inappropriate to include in a commercial item. If something has escaped my attention, please let me know.